The essential diagnostic equipment list for a Bangladesh clinic

Most Bangladesh clinics, GP chambers and diagnostic corners run on a small core of diagnostic devices. Brands commonly stocked by Dhaka distributors include Rossmax, Omron, Microlife, Beurer and Yuwell for patient-side devices.

Essential diagnostic devices for a Bangladesh clinic
DeviceUseTypical Price Range (BDT)Popular Brands in BD
Digital BP monitorBlood pressure measurement৳1,500 – ৳12,000Rossmax, Omron, Microlife, Beurer
Digital thermometerBody temperature৳300 – ৳2,000Microlife, Omron, Beurer
StethoscopeAuscultation৳500 – ৳5,000Rossmax, Heine
Pulse oximeterSpO2 / pulse rate৳800 – ৳3,500Rossmax, Yuwell, Beurer
Weighing scalePatient weight৳2,000 – ৳12,000Rossmax, Beurer
Glucometer + stripsBlood glucoseMeter ৳800 – ৳4,000Accu-Chek, Omnitest, Yuwell
Fetal dopplerAntenatal heart rate৳3,000 – ৳18,000Rossmax, MicroLife

ECG, ultrasound and patient monitors: when clinics upgrade

Clinics that move into chronic disease management typically add a 12-lead ECG machine (৳45,000–৳250,000), a multiparameter patient monitor (৳85,000–৳600,000) and, for diagnostic centres, ultrasound (৳8,00,000+). These are capital purchases — insist on DGDA registration, free installation and staff training, and a written service contract.

DGDA and calibration: what to verify on diagnostic devices

Every diagnostic device sold in Bangladesh must be DGDA registered. For measurement devices (BP monitors, thermometers, scales), calibration traceability matters for clinical confidence. Ask the supplier whether the device ships with a calibration certificate and how to recalibrate locally.

How much does an ECG machine cost in Bangladesh?

ECG machines in Bangladesh cost between ৳45,000 and ৳250,000 depending on the number of channels (3, 6 or 12), portability and brand. 12-lead machines from Siemens, GE and Mindray are at the upper end of the range.
